Here is what I came up with:
Watermelon juice:
This is a light sweet juice to drink that is organic, no sugar added, and easy to fix. Open the melon, dig out all the pulp, take out the seeds and throw into the blender. Two minutes later you have a wonderful fresh fruit drink.
Frozen Watermelon/ Blueberry Frozen Yogurt:
Buy plain yogurt in the large containers. Take the yogurt out and put into a blender. On top of the yogurt add frozen blue berries and watermelon pulp and mix. If it is not sweet enough, add a tablespoon or two of sugar and blend. Then put it back in the yogurt container and the rest that won't fit into another container and freeze. Its wonderful, organic,contains less sugar than ice cream or commercial frozen yogurt and lasts for a long time.
Watermelon/ Blueberry Smoothie:
Watermelon juice, watermelon pulp, blue berries, yogurt and blend. It was wonderful and just sweet enough! You could have added other kinds of fruit but I had the blue berries already.
Gardening with Miracle Grow!
So I hope this helps all of you. I have to tell you that we moved into our new house at the end of May. I had not the time nor energy to cultivate, add amendments and make a proper garden plot. There was a huge 20 foot heap of dirt in one area of the back yard in a sunny area. The ground did not look fertile at all. I bought miracle grow planter mix, dug holes, and planted watermelon, pumpkins, squash, and eggplant. I did use plants and not seeds to speed up the process.They grew like the jolly green giant had planted them. I also fertilized them with miracle grow fertilizer every week. This I know helped because of the soil quality. Then fruit appeared but I was not sure at all that any of fruit would be fit to eat. Starting in Aug we got squash and eggplant and all of it has been wonderful. The taste is unbelievable. The watermelon have a melt in your mouth flavor. So if you lack time and ability to do the garden the proper way...try the Miracle Grow way. I am still in disbelief that my produce is so good considering the way it was all done. A hint on sow bugs. When we planted the egg plants, the sow bugs nearly destroyed them. I found that red pepper powder layered around the root area of the seedlings really stopped the sow bugs from getting on the tender plants. I did not want to put on insect powder or spray.
